Slightly different to transfer rumours, I'd be interested to see who people thought might be worth a punt on.

Only got thinking about this as I was reading the QPR forum (sad git that I am) and was reflecting how Rob Dickie, their cb has gone from a potential multi million transfer to a PL club (when Warburton was there) to a 'should be training with the youngsters' / the worst defender they've had within the space of a season or two. QPR probably paying him too much for us to get/want him, but we need a couple of cbs and whilst obviously McNally would be top of everybody's wish list, I'm curious to see who the SBT 'scouting network' has on their radar. All positions, that is, not just cbs !!!

There’s the left back Jay Dasilva from Bristol City we were linked with in January might go back for him but other names might surprise us, the priority for me is a strike partner for Vik, but then theres CBs with the three we have on loan going back and a 36 year old McFadzean there could be three to come in plus possibly a RWB and a goalie.
Then there’s midfield Eccles has been a bonus imo, Howley a bit wait and see so if no one leaves I can see at least one major signing there. It’s certainly going to be busy, even busier if we scrape promotion.
Back on the CB positions try and buy McNally and try and get Doyle for another 12 months, he could back up forcleft midfield too.
As to who, not clue.
Big bonus though as Callum O’Hare will be back, fighting fit too.
